Output 70dcd4c652abedfd11f626188bf42f5e2a4d90b32b565ec06357b96fc24c9e51:1

value
15450000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a4834ed6279c0fbab86bacff3ae6e65f9b28271 OP_EQUAL
address
38TnRkZq2nd1HGFFvXMxj1xwPpKNLgEP4E
transaction
70dcd4c652abedfd11f626188bf42f5e2a4d90b32b565ec06357b96fc24c9e51
spent
true